Development of a ubiquitous clinical monitoring solution to improve patient safety and outcomes.

N Donnelly1, R Harper, J McCanderson, D Branagh, A Kennedy, M Caulfield, J McLaughlin.   

Abstract

This paper highlights the main findings of an integrated and ubiquitous remote wireless based vital signs monitoring solution as trialed in a clinical setting. Results demonstrate the feasibility of utilising a Wi-Fi based solution to monitor early-warning signs such as impedance-based respiration rate changes, heart rate/ECG events, temperature, and motion analysis in a clinical setting and act as an early warning system.
